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2022-1733 : Security Advisory and Response

Discover the impact of CVE-2022-1733, a heap-based buffer overflow in the vim/vim GitHub repository before 8.2.4968. Learn about affected versions and prevention measures.

A heap-based buffer overflow vulnerability was discovered in the GitHub repository vim/vim prior to version 8.2.4968. This vulnerability, tracked as CVE-2022-1733, could allow an attacker to execute arbitrary code on the affected system.

Understanding CVE-2022-1733

This section will delve into the details of the heap-based buffer overflow vulnerability (CVE-2022-1733) in the vim/vim GitHub repository.

What is CVE-2022-1733?

The CVE-2022-1733 is a heap-based buffer overflow vulnerability found in the vim/vim GitHub repository before version 8.2.4968. It poses a medium severity risk and could be exploited by an attacker to run malicious code on the target system.

The Impact of CVE-2022-1733

If successfully exploited, CVE-2022-1733 could result in arbitrary code execution on the vulnerable system. This could lead to a complete compromise of the system's confidentiality, integrity, and availability.

Technical Details of CVE-2022-1733

Let's explore the technical aspects of the CVE-2022-1733 vulnerability to understand its implications and affected systems.

Vulnerability Description

The vulnerability arises due to a heap-based buffer overflow in vim/vim versions prior to 8.2.4968. By sending specially crafted input to the affected system, an attacker can trigger the overflow, potentially leading to code execution.

Affected Systems and Versions

The vulnerability impacts the vim/vim GitHub repository versions before 8.2.4968. Users with these versions are at risk of exploitation and are advised to update to a secure version immediately.

Exploitation Mechanism

To exploit CVE-2022-1733, an attacker would need to send malicious input, crafted to trigger the buffer overflow condition in the vulnerable vim/vim version. Successful exploitation could result in the execution of arbitrary code by the attacker.

Mitigation and Prevention

Understanding how to mitigate and prevent the exploitation of CVE-2022-1733 is crucial in maintaining system security.

Immediate Steps to Take

Users are strongly advised to update their vim/vim GitHub repository to version 8.2.4968 or newer to mitigate the risk of exploitation. Additionally, employing proper input validation techniques can help prevent buffer overflow vulnerabilities.

Long-Term Security Practices

In the long term, developers should prioritize secure coding practices, perform regular security audits, and stay informed about vulnerabilities and updates within their software dependencies.

Patching and Updates

Regularly updating software components to the latest secure versions is essential in addressing known vulnerabilities and safeguarding systems against potential attacks.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now